Abstract: For all open Riemann surface M and real number hetain(0,pi/4), we construct a conformal minimal immersion X=(X1,X2,X3):MomathbbR3 such that X3+an(heta)|X1|:MomathbbR is positive and proper. Furthermore, X can be chosen with arbitrarily prescribed flux map. Moreover, we produce properly immersed hyperbolic minimal surfaces with non empty boundary in mathbbR3 lying above a negative sublinear graph.
